The LM90CIMMX/NOPB is a high-performance, digital temperature sensor and thermal window comparator from Texas Instruments. This product is designed to meet the increasing demands of modern electronics for efficient and accurate temperature monitoring and management. It offers a high level of integration, reducing the number of components required for temperature sensing applications and thereby saving on both cost and space.
- Key Features:
- Dual Temperature Monitoring: Measures both its own temperature and the temperature of a remote sensor, such as a diode-connected transistor.
- High Accuracy: Offers a high level of accuracy, with a typical error of less than 1°C at room temperature and less than 3°C over the full -40°C to +125°C temperature range.
- Programmable Window Comparator: Allows for setting upper and lower temperature limits; if the temperature exceeds these limits, the LM90CIMMX/NOPB will trigger an alert, enabling your system to take appropriate action.
- 2-wire, SMBus and I2C Compatible Interface: Makes it easy to integrate into your existing system.
- Supply Voltage: Operates from a supply voltage of 3.0V to 3.6V, making it suitable for use in low-voltage systems.
- Shutdown Mode: Reduces power consumption when the device is not in use, helping to extend the life of your battery-powered devices.
